The hexadecimal color code #FCCB6D corresponds to the code RGB( 252, 203, 109 ). It's a shade of Orange. This color is a combination of red (at 0,99 level), green (at 0,80 level) and blue (at 0,43 level). Its brightness is 70% and its saturation is 95%. It is composed of red at 44%, green at 35% and blue at 19%.
